Drywall Hanging in Denver County, CO
Drywall hanging services involve installing large sheets of drywall to create interior walls and ceilings in residential properties. This process is essential for framing out rooms, finishing basements, or preparing spaces for painting and other finishes. Property owners often request drywall installation for new construction projects, remodels, or renovations that require smooth, even surfaces. Before requesting drywall hanging, it’s helpful to understand the scope of the project, including the size and number of walls or ceilings, as well as any specific requirements such as moisture resistance or soundproofing.
Homeowners should consider factors like the type of drywall material needed, the complexity of the space, and whether additional services such as taping, mudding, or finishing are desired. Clear communication about project details, including measurements and any existing wall conditions, can help ensure the installation meets expectations. Proper drywall hanging provides a solid foundation for subsequent finishing work, contributing to a polished and durable interior.

Drywall Hanging Questions
What types of drywall can be installed? Various drywall options are available, including standard, moisture-resistant, and fire-rated panels, suitable for different areas of a property.
Is drywall hanging suitable for interior walls and ceilings? Yes, drywall hanging is commonly used for both interior walls and ceiling surfaces in residential and commercial spaces.
What should property owners consider before drywall installation? Proper surface preparation and accurate measurements are important to ensure a smooth, even finish and minimize the need for repairs later.
Can drywall hanging address uneven or damaged walls? Yes, drywall can be installed over existing surfaces to correct unevenness or cover damage, providing a fresh, smooth surface.
